Benefits of Using Aliphatic Superplasticizers in Large-Scale Construction Projects

Aliphatic superplasticizers have become an essential component in large-scale construction projects due to their ability to improve the workability and strength of concrete. These chemical additives are known for their high water-reducing properties, which allow for the production of high-performance concrete mixes with lower water-to-cement ratios. This results in increased durability, reduced permeability, and enhanced workability, making aliphatic superplasticizers a popular choice among construction professionals.

One of the key benefits of using aliphatic superplasticizers in large-scale construction projects is their ability to improve the flowability of concrete without compromising its strength. This is particularly important in projects where concrete needs to be pumped over long distances or placed in hard-to-reach areas. By reducing the amount of water needed in the mix, aliphatic superplasticizers help to maintain the desired consistency of the concrete while ensuring that it remains strong and durable.

One of the key factors to consider when using aliphatic superplasticizers in construction projects is the availability of raw materials. Aliphatic superplasticizers are typically derived from petrochemical sources, which means that their production is heavily dependent on the availability of crude oil and other petroleum products. This can lead to fluctuations in the supply of aliphatic superplasticizers, which can impact construction schedules and budgets.

To mitigate the risks associated with supply chain disruptions, construction companies must work closely with their suppliers to ensure a steady and reliable supply of aliphatic superplasticizers. This may involve entering into long-term supply agreements with suppliers, as well as diversifying their supplier base to reduce the risk of dependence on a single source. By taking proactive measures to secure their supply chain, construction companies can minimize the impact of supply chain disruptions on their projects.

One of the primary environmental concerns associated with aliphatic superplasticizers is the carbon footprint of their production and transportation. These chemicals are typically manufactured using petroleum-based feedstocks, which contribute to greenhouse gas emissions and other environmental pollutants. Additionally, the transportation of aliphatic superplasticizers from the manufacturing facility to the construction site can further increase their carbon footprint, especially if long distances are involved.

To address these environmental concerns, construction companies and suppliers are increasingly looking for ways to reduce the carbon footprint of aliphatic superplasticizers in large-scale construction projects. One approach is to source these chemicals from manufacturers that prioritize sustainability and environmental responsibility in their production processes. By choosing suppliers that use renewable feedstocks or have implemented energy-efficient manufacturing practices, construction companies can help reduce the environmental impact of aliphatic superplasticizers.

Another consideration in the supply chain of aliphatic superplasticizers is the packaging and disposal of these chemicals. Many superplasticizers come in plastic containers or drums, which can contribute to plastic waste if not properly recycled or disposed of. Construction companies can work with suppliers to explore alternative packaging options, such as biodegradable materials or reusable containers, to minimize the environmental impact of packaging waste.
